V360 PCX is a 2000 Kawasaki ZX-9R in Blue with a 899c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 90.9%.
Across all 2000 Kawasaki ZX-9R models, the average MOT pass rate is 83.8% with a typical mileage of 21,726 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Kawasaki ZX-9R f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 1,678 recorded failures. If you're considering buying V360 PCX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Kawasaki ZX-9R typically stays on UK roads for around 32 years. At 26 years old, this Kawasaki ZX-9R is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
